The Transfer Articulation-Academic Systems Team supports SLCC faculty, advisors, and students seeking transfer upon completion of their program at SLCC. We process the articulation agreements between our faculty and partner universities and colleges, faculty, Registrars Offices, and some Undergraduate Offices. If you are interested in working on an articulation agreement with one of our partner institutions, there are templates to help you get started. The Transfer Articulation Team can support the development of articulation agreements and must be informed of any drafted articulation agreements to ensure movement through appropriate channels and to remain contractual and accurate for students each academic year.
